# Keybarrow rotation utility — constants.
#
# Quick heads-up for reviewers: rotation is two-phase (mint new,
# then revoke old) with a deliberate overlap window so consumers
# never see a dead credential. Failures roll back the mint and
# alert, never leaving a half-rotated secret. The knobs that
# govern the overlap and retry cadence are defined below.

constants for yaduf-fahag:
BUDGETS = {
    "kelix": 528,
    "briwyn": 734,
}

## v1.4.2 — Key rotation

Rotated the deploy key for the QueueTide autoscaler after the quarterly audit. Scaling thresholds and queue-depth polling are unchanged. Old key revoked; pipelines referencing it will fail until updated. Future maintainers should rotate again next quarter using the same procedure. The active deploy key follows.

rollout seal: bky3_7wZ

Key ceremony checklist, item 7: verify webhook retry semantics for Driftbox plugins. Confirm retries use exponential backoff, max five attempts, idempotency keys honored on redelivery. Sign the attestation only after a forced-failure test passes. To unseal the ceremony token and sign, enter the recovery passphrase that follows.

unlock words, fahof-tawif: fenwyn-istath

Welcome to on-call for Haulwise! The fleet fuel-usage report runs nightly at 02:10 and lands in the ops dashboard by morning. If drivers in the Brindlemoor depot complain about missing rows, it's usually the telematics poller timing out — just rerun the job, it's idempotent. The report worker reads its config from the standard env file, and it can't reach the telemetry API without the token defined on the following line.

secret setting of kagup-haweg: RELAY_SECRET20=79282600b75847005433

Welcome to the Cobaltine admin dashboard team. Dark mode is token-driven: never hardcode hex values, always use the semantic palette in the theme package. Components must pass both contrast checks in CI. Toggle state lives in user preferences, not local storage. Legacy pages under /reports are exempt until Q3. The complete theming guide, with token tables and examples, lives here.

dashboard of kafog-yagap = https://confluence.lumiclabs.internal/browse/display/display/pages